Agnes Byrne grew up in Templepeter. She spoke about her schooldays there, and her teachers, and later she moved to Graiguenamanagh, where she met her husband. For over half a century, she served behind the counter in the James Byrne pub in the village of Glyn. Agnes proudly showed me the interior of the pub, which has not changed for many years as she described the beer and spirits which were sold in the past, and recalled the village people who frequented the pub. It was a meeting point for the local people which made it a very important part of the life of the community.
